jQuery基础知识点梳理
文章平均质量分 95
jQuery是一个快速、简洁的JavaScript库,设计宗旨是“写更少的代码,做更多的事情”。它封装了JavaScript常用的功能代码,提供了一种简便的JavaScript设计模式,优化了HTML文档操作、事件处理、动画设计和Ajax交互。
·零落·
远处的是风景,近处的才是人生。
展开
-
「jQuery系列」jQuery插件介绍(表单校验Prettydate、提示框Tooltip、树型菜单Treeview)
jQuery Treeview允许开发者根据网站的主题和设计需求自定义视觉效果,包括节点的样式、颜色等。原创 2024-03-15 08:00:00 · 1061 阅读 · 19 评论 -
「jQuery系列」jQuery插件介绍(消息提示Growl、密码校验Password Validation)
jQuery Growl是一款适用于初学者的jQuery插件,它为用户提供了一个方便的方式来显示消息提示或通知。jQuery Password Validation 是一个功能强大且易于使用的 jQuery 插件,它可以帮助开发者实现密码验证功能,确保用户输入的密码符合特定的安全要求。通过自定义消息提示的样式和内容,开发者可以根据项目的需求来创建出符合品牌风格和用户习惯的消息提示效果。首先,确保你的页面中已经包含了jQuery库和jQuery Growl插件的JavaScript文件以及样式表文件。原创 2024-03-15 07:30:00 · 933 阅读 · 1 评论 -
「jQuery系列」jQuery插件介绍(遮挡面板Accordion、根据输入内容过滤/补全Autocomplete)
jQuery Accordion是一个功能强大的jQuery UI插件,它可以将一组面板(或称为选项卡)组织成可折叠的形式。每个面板包含一个标题(header)和对应的内容(content),用户可以通过点击标题来展开或收起相应的内容。这种交互方式有助于节省页面空间,同时使得信息展示更加有序和直观。可折叠面板:用户可以通过点击标题来展开或收起面板,实现内容的动态展示。自动管理状态:当一个面板被展开时,其他面板会自动收起,确保一次只展示一个面板的内容。丰富的配置选项。原创 2024-03-15 00:15:00 · 864 阅读 · 7 评论 -
「jQuery系列」jQuery Cookie插件功能介绍
jQuery Cookie 插件是一个用于处理浏览器 cookies 的 jQuery 扩展插件。它提供了一种简单、方便的方式来读取、写入和删除 cookies,而无需编写复杂的 JavaScript 代码。原创 2024-03-14 07:30:00 · 2364 阅读 · 10 评论 -
「jQuery系列」jQuery 校验表单(Validate)
jQuery Validate的一些常见使用场景:网站前端表单验证:无论是用户注册、登录、提交订单还是其他类型的表单输入,使用jQuery Validate可以确保用户输入的数据符合预设的规则,如邮箱格式、密码强度、必填项等。这有助于防止因用户输入错误而导致的数据错误或系统异常。动态校验场景:在前端设计中,实时、动态的信息校验提醒能够提供良好的用户体验。jQuery Validate提供了强大的动态校验功能,能够实时检查用户的输入,并在不满足规则时即时给出提示,帮助用户快速修正错误。原创 2024-03-14 07:00:00 · 2849 阅读 · 1 评论 -
「jQuery系列」jQuery noConflict() 方法、运用JSONP
JSONP(JSON with Padding)是一种跨域通信的技术,它允许网页从另一个域名的服务器请求数据。JSONP 并不是一种新的数据格式,而是基于 JSON 格式的一种“使用模式”。由于同源策略的限制,浏览器不允许跨域请求,而 JSONP 利用了标签没有跨域限制的漏洞,通过动态插入标签来请求跨域数据。原创 2024-03-14 00:15:00 · 862 阅读 · 1 评论 -
「jQuery系列」jQuery中Ajax的运用
jQuery Ajax 是 jQuery 提供的一个功能强大的异步通信方法,它允许网页与服务器之间进行数据交换,而无需重新加载整个页面。通过使用 Ajax,开发者可以实现更加流畅和响应式的用户体验,减少不必要的网络传输和页面加载时间。jQuery Ajax 的核心方法是$.ajax(),它提供了丰富的选项和回调函数,用于配置和执行 Ajax 请求。下面是一个基本的$.ajax()$.ajax({url: 'https://api.example.com/data', // 请求的 URL。原创 2024-03-13 07:00:00 · 2858 阅读 · 3 评论 -
「jQuery系列」关于jQuery遍历的那些事儿
例如,你可以使用 parent() 方法来获取一个元素的直接父元素,使用 children() 方法来获取一个元素的所有直接子元素,或者使用 siblings() 方法来获取一个元素的所有同胞元素。此外,还有 find()、next()、prev()、closest() 等方法,它们各自具有不同的功能和用途,但都旨在帮助你更方便地遍历和操作 DOM。在 jQuery 中,遍历(Traversal)是一个核心概念,它指的是根据元素之间的某种关系来“查找”或“选取”HTML 元素的过程。原创 2024-03-13 00:15:00 · 1078 阅读 · 1 评论 -
「jQuery系列」jQuery DOM操作/尺寸
jQuery 提供了丰富的 DOM(文档对象模型)操作方法,使开发者能够轻松地创建、修改和删除页面上的元素。有时你可能需要获取包括内边距、边框或外边距在内的元素尺寸。在这个案例中,当用户点击按钮时,会触发一个事件处理函数,该函数获取。元素的宽度将被设置为 300px,高度将被设置为 200px。在这个案例中,我们获取了一个带有样式(内边距、边框和外边距)的。元素,你想获取它的宽度和高度。元素的宽度和高度,并将这些信息显示在。如果你想动态地改变元素的尺寸,可以使用。元素的内外尺寸,并将它们显示在。原创 2024-03-12 08:00:00 · 766 阅读 · 11 评论 -
「jQuery系列」jQuery 效果详解
jQuery 提供了多种方法来隐藏和显示页面上的元素,从而为用户提供流畅和吸引人的视觉效果。以及链式调用、延迟动画、动画队列、回调函数等。原创 2024-03-12 07:00:00 · 1085 阅读 · 1 评论 -
「jQuery系列」jQuery 事件
什么时事件?页面对不同访问者的响应叫做事件。事件处理程序指的是当 HTML 中发生某些事件时所调用的方法。原创 2024-03-11 09:46:37 · 1023 阅读 · 11 评论 -
「jQuery系列」jQuery 语法/选择器
jQuery 是一个快速、小型且功能丰富的 JavaScript 库。它使事情像文档遍历和操作、事件处理、动画和 Ajax 变得更加简单,且易于使用 API 来处理 HTML 文档遍历和操作、事件处理、动画和 Ajax。jQuery 选择器是 jQuery 强大的功能之一,它允许你通过元素的名称、id、类、类型、属性等多种方式来选择页面上的 HTML 元素。符号(jQuery 的别名)来选择元素。等方法来获取或设置元素的内容。等方法来进行 Ajax 请求。方法遍历选择的元素。方法来操作元素的类。原创 2024-03-11 09:35:50 · 831 阅读 · 1 评论 -
「jQuery系列」jQuery简介及起步
jQuery是一个快速、简洁的JavaScript框架,由John Resig于2006年1月发布。其设计宗旨是“write Less, Do More”,即倡导写更少的代码,做更多的事情。它封装了JavaScript常用的功能代码,提供了一种简便的JavaScript设计模式,使得HTML文档遍历和操作、事件处理、动画和Ajax等变得更加容易。具有独特的链式语法和短小清晰的多功能接口。拥有高效的CSS选择器,并且可以对CSS选择器进行扩展。提供便捷的插件扩展机制和丰富的插件。原创 2024-03-10 07:00:00 · 1596 阅读 · 7 评论 -
【温故而知新】JavaScript初始化/初始化加载
JavaScript最初是为了在网页上添加简单的交互功能而创建的,但随着时间的推移,它已经发展成为一种功能强大且广泛使用的语言。jQuery使得JavaScript开发变得更加简洁、灵活和高效,它提供了丰富的工具和API,可以帮助开发者更轻松地处理HTML页面的操作、事件和动画等。JavaScript是一种功能强大且灵活的编程语言,用于为网页添加交互和动态性,并且已经成为Web开发的基础之一。无论使用哪种方法,初始化加载的代码都应该放在页面加载完成后执行,以确保可以正确操作页面的元素和数据。原创 2024-01-24 13:48:46 · 1373 阅读 · 1 评论 -
jQuery实现轮播图代码
一个简单的jQuery轮播图代码,首先,定义了一个slideshow-container的div容器,其中包含了所有轮播图幻灯片。每个幻灯片都包含一个mySlides的类名,并且使用CSS将其隐藏。在showSlides()函数中,遍历所有幻灯片并将它们隐藏,然后显示当前索引的幻灯片。最后,我们使用setTimeout()函数来每隔2秒钟调用showSlides()函数,从而实现了轮播效果。它使事情变得更简单,使用jQuery能够以最小的努力在Web上构建复杂的交互性。原创 2023-12-20 17:27:12 · 1221 阅读 · 0 评论 -
jquery 到页面指定位置
代码$('html,body').animate({scrollTop:$('#id').offset().top-70}, 1000);注解1、’#id’表示要到达位置的id 2、’70’表示到达指定位置后,该位置距离窗口顶部的距离 3、’1000’表示到达指定位置所需时间...原创 2018-03-22 10:57:36 · 766 阅读 · 1 评论